]> git.droids-corp.org - dpdk.git/blobdiff - drivers/net/bnxt/bnxt_vnic.c
memzone: rename address from physical to IOVA
[dpdk.git] / drivers / net / bnxt / bnxt_vnic.c
index 6f7c05bdfd2a6be21d1918b6ef43d4d2c72dbf2f..937ad6570245122e9d4646fc5cdcb021dadefda8 100644 (file)
@@ -192,13 +192,13 @@ int bnxt_alloc_vnic_attributes(struct bnxt *bp)
                if (!mz)
                        return -ENOMEM;
        }
-       mz_phys_addr = mz->phys_addr;
+       mz_phys_addr = mz->iova;
        if ((unsigned long)mz->addr == mz_phys_addr) {
                RTE_LOG(WARNING, PMD,
                        "Memzone physical address same as virtual.\n");
                RTE_LOG(WARNING, PMD,
-                       "Using rte_mem_virt2phy()\n");
-               mz_phys_addr = rte_mem_virt2phy(mz->addr);
+                       "Using rte_mem_virt2iova()\n");
+               mz_phys_addr = rte_mem_virt2iova(mz->addr);
                if (mz_phys_addr == 0) {
                        RTE_LOG(ERR, PMD,
                        "unable to map vnic address to physical memory\n");